We’re excited to help you make your event happen! Follow these four steps to ensure a successful event.
1. Submit Event Concept Proposal Form
Complete the Event Concept Proposal form to outline your event’s concept, check in with your advisor for their approval and move forward with planning your event.
2. Approval Stage
- If your event gets approved: Submit an SGA funding request using the link within the approval email.
- If your event gets denied: Don’t be discouraged! Schedule time to meet with your advisor for feedback. You may need to update or edit your plan in order to get approved.
3. Once Funding is Approved
- To reserve Campus Safety, IT, Facilities and/or make Amazon/external purchases, please meet with your CSE or club advisor.
- If you have a CSE advisor, meet with a CSE student assistant for space reservations, catering orders and to request Club Hub inventory.
- If you do not fall under CSE, contact your advisor for purchases and reservations.
4. Final Check
Schedule a 15-minute meeting with your advisor to review your event details, ensure your preparedness and confirm all arrangements.

Please complete the Cash Box & Online Sale's Event Form to set up your event on the CSE store. Online sales must be established before you can request a cash box. Complete this process at least three weeks prior to your event. Note that student organizations are not permitted to receive payments through personal accounts, including but not limited to Cash App, Venmo, PayPal, Zelle, Apple Pay, and Google Pay.
